Jaman


Jaman was a company that offered users a movie discovery site, allowing them to browse viewing options offered across the internet.
In its previous iteration, Jaman was one of the very first sites to offer view on demand of media on the internet. It allowed viewing on a variety of platforms via a downloadable P2P client, specializing in foreign and independent films.
The company was founded by Gaurav Dhillon, who was the Chief Executive Officer of Informatica, a Silicon Valley company that he co-founded in 1992.
